Razer has launched two new Xbox controllers: the Wolverine V3 Pro and the Wolverine V3 Tournament Edition. The Pro model is wireless and uses advanced tech to reduce input lag. The Tournament Edition has a wired connection for stable performance in competitive gaming. Both controllers have high-precision sensors and customizable buttons, which allow for quick commands and detailed control setups. Razer has released technical specs on response time, durability, and more. The controllers meet official Xbox standards. Razer has tested battery life, environmental factors, and calibration. The wireless Pro costs $199.99, while the wired Tournament Edition is $99.99. White versions of the controllers will launch worldwide on February 4, 2025. They will be sold through retailers and online stores. Razer offers technical support, guides, and updates on its website. Matching white headsets are also available. [/QUOTE]
